Foreign language teaching profession at home and abroad need the latest and modern linguistic theory to guide, there are inherent organic practice, parts of a whole series of textbooks.The Chinese characters, or hanzi, can be a big headache for many foreign learners of Chinese, They may find themselves getting immediately lost in this enormous world of mysterious looking symbols, and begin to lose heart at the confusing structures of the strokes and the staggeering huge number of hanzi. Of couse, the fact that some Chinese teaching methods are not user-friendly may also contribute to their frustration. Don't let your enthussiasm about China be dousee by the seeming difficulty of its language, though,since now you have this useful guidebook at hand.Moreover, you can get to learn more than 100 most common Chinese characters with the help of ingeniously designed exercises.Each character comes with its pinyin(pronunciation), written form, number of strokes, order of strokes, Thai translation and relevant words. Simple sentences and short texts appear in later lessons. It is hoped that through this step-by-step approach you may understand how to write and use hanzi in an efficient and congenial way.The lessons in this book not only explain how hanzi are written structurally, but also illustrate how hai can be used in real-life contexts---perhaps that is the most effective way for you to learn hanzi.
